The State of Adolescent Health in Arizona: A Status Report

As part of its commitment to lead the charge of advocating for youth, the Arizona Alliance for Adolescent Health developed this comprehensive report – The State of Adolescent Health in Arizona: A Status Report. Crucial data indicators across Health & Wellness, Education & Workforce Development, Environment & Climate, Economic Wellbeing, and Family & Community, describe the state of adolescent health in Arizona. 

The array of indicators in this report provides a unique snapshot of the health status of Arizona’s youth. Additionally, they offer a mechanism to track changes, which aids in policy and program planning, analysis, and evaluation. The aim of this report is to inform and guide initiatives that will contribute to positive and fair outcomes for all youth across the state. View the report here.
